MySQL超大表快速删除:4招实用技巧教你如何操作
- 软件编程开发
- 2023-06-10
- 127
MySQL超大表快速删除:4招实用技巧教你如何操作 在数据库管理中,数据删除是实际操作的重要环节。对于MySQL超大表,删除操作是个相当棘手的问题,特别是在资源有限的...
MySQL超大表快速删除:4招实用技巧教你如何操作
在数据库管理中,数据删除是实际操作的重要环节。对于MySQL超大表,删除操作是个相当棘手的问题,特别是在资源有限的环境下。本文将为你介绍如何快速删除MySQL超大表。
1. 利用分区表快速删除
通过分区表将表分成多个部分,可以更快地删除掉特定的分区。在MySQL中,分区表非常实用,可以通过快速删除某个分区与执行TRUNCATE TABLE操作来删除分区表中的数据。
2. 按照索引顺序删除
根据表的索引顺序,避免大量的IO操作,加速删除过程。使用索引来读取和删除行,可以让MySQL效率更高地处理大量数据。
3. 递归删除方式
递归删除方式可以更快速地删除MySQL超大表,这种方式是将表分为若干个子表,递归地删除子表的方式来实现。它将大表分解为小表,从而加速删除过程。
4. 利用MySQL服务器性能优化工具快速删除
MySQL服务器性能优化工具拥有丰富的优化机制,可以有效地提高数据库的删除效率。使用这些工具,可以对表进行分析、优化,以保证删除操作的效率和速度。
总结,MySQL超大表的删除需要综合考虑数据大小、服务器配置和操作方式等多个因素,采用以上4招实用技巧可以更快速地删除大表,提高数据库工作效率。
在数据库管理中,数据删除是实际操作的重要环节。对于MySQL超大表,删除操作是个相当棘手的问题,特别是在资源有限的环境下。本文将为你介绍如何快速删除MySQL超大表。
1. 利用分区表快速删除
通过分区表将表分成多个部分,可以更快地删除掉特定的分区。在MySQL中,分区表非常实用,可以通过快速删除某个分区与执行TRUNCATE TABLE操作来删除分区表中的数据。
2. 按照索引顺序删除
根据表的索引顺序,避免大量的IO操作,加速删除过程。使用索引来读取和删除行,可以让MySQL效率更高地处理大量数据。
3. 递归删除方式
递归删除方式可以更快速地删除MySQL超大表,这种方式是将表分为若干个子表,递归地删除子表的方式来实现。它将大表分解为小表,从而加速删除过程。
4. 利用MySQL服务器性能优化工具快速删除
MySQL服务器性能优化工具拥有丰富的优化机制,可以有效地提高数据库的删除效率。使用这些工具,可以对表进行分析、优化,以保证删除操作的效率和速度。
总结,MySQL超大表的删除需要综合考虑数据大小、服务器配置和操作方式等多个因素,采用以上4招实用技巧可以更快速地删除大表,提高数据库工作效率。
本文由web安全培训于2023-06-10发表在web安全培训 - 渗透测试|网络安全培训,如有疑问,请联系我们。
本文链接:http://www.gougou.tw/post/253.html
本文链接:http://www.gougou.tw/post/253.html